Serving this exquisite Chocolate Pie is a delightful experience. A dollop of freshly whipped cream atop the rich, creamy chocolate filling creates a heavenly contrast – the lightness of the cream accentuates the deep chocolate flavors. For an added layer of luxury, accompany the pie with a scoop of smooth vanilla ice cream, elevating the indulgence to new heights. Grandma’s Chocolate Pie Recipe

Ingredients:

1 pre-baked pie crust

1/2 cup of flour

3 egg yolks

1/2 cup of cocoa

2 cups of milk

1 cup of sugar

1 tablespoon of butter

1 teaspoon of vanilla extract

1/4 teaspoon of salt

Instructions:

Create the Filling: In a pot over medium to medium-high heat, mix cocoa, flour, sugar, salt, and milk. Gradually add beaten egg yolks, stirring continuously.

Thicken the Mixture: Cook while stirring constantly until it reaches a pudding-like consistency, typically taking 5 to 10 minutes.

Add Final Touches: Remove from heat. Stir in vanilla extract and butter.

Assemble the Pie: Pour the chocolate mixture into the pre-baked pie crust.

Chill to Perfection: Refrigerate the pie. For an extra treat, top it with whipped cream or meringue before serving.
